Understanding The Lemon Law



Are you a victim of a lemon law violator? If so, you have many rights that can protect you. Lemon laws were established to help protect the consumer against the purchase of a bad product. For an example, lets use cars. If you purchase a car from a dealership or a private owner and are told that the car is in good working order, they have to stand by this. If you pull it out of the drive way of that dealership only to have it break down on the way home, chances are that the car was not in good shape to begin with.

Dealerships and anyone else selling used cars need to ensure to you that the car is in the condition they are selling it to you. They cant tell you its brand new if it really has been around for years. In order to protect consumers from not too honest dealers, lemon laws were created. But, each state has their specific set standards for lemon laws. You can find out what your states lemon laws are and find out how they affect you whether you are buying or selling a car.

If you feel you have been a victim of lemon law violations, you have rights. The first thing that you need to accomplish is finding a qualified lemon law attorney. This is important because if you take on the dealership (as in our example) on your own, chances are good that you may miss something, make a mistake to cost you the case, or just not present yourself in a positive manner. Investing in a lemon law attorney can help to ensure that your purchase and case are taken care of in the best possible way.

Lemon laws are there to help you. In order to do so, though, you need to know how they work in your state and in your situation. To find out what your states lemon laws are, simply look on the states website or call a qualified lemon law attorney.
